"L'Été indien," a 1975 masterpiece by Joe Dassin, is a nostalgic, poetic monologue that captures a fleeting, bittersweet romance. Adapted from Toto Cutugno's "Africa," the song uses the metaphor of an Indian summer to evoke longing and, with its iconic spoken intro, has become a timeless staple of French chanson.
